This compact capital offers a sensory journey through grand palazzos, narrow golden-limestone streets, and the opulent St. John’s Co-Cathedral, home to Caravaggio’s masterpieces. Discerning travellers can retreat to ultra-luxurious boutique hotels, dine at Michelin-starred establishments overlooking the Grand Harbour, or embark on private yacht charters to explore the azure coastline. With its blend of Knightly heritage and avant-garde culture, Valletta remains the Mediterranean's most sophisticated open-air museum.
